Projectiles Hit Two Supertankers Exiting Hormuz As Brent Tops $92, Diesel Crack Breaches $100
Projectiles Hit Two Supertankers Exiting Hormuz As Brent Tops $92, Diesel Crack Breaches $100
Two oil supertankers were struck by unknown projectiles while transiting the Strait of Hormuz early Tuesday, signaling yet another sharp escalation in hostilities along the world’s most critical energy chokepoint.
The attacks follow President Trump's warning Monday that additional strikes against Iran remain possible. Traders are pricing in a further war risk premium, pushing Brent crude futures above $92 a barrel, while US diesel crack spreads have breached the critical $100-a-barrel threshold.

"Absolutely Unprecedented": Diesel Crack Spread Hits Record As Refined-Products Crisis Arrives
"Absolutely Unprecedented": Diesel Crack Spread Hits Record As Refined-Products Crisis Arrives
Brent and WTI futures remain below $100 a barrel on Tuesday morning, partly suppressed by governments releasing strategic oil reserves into global markets. But the more serious issue is building downstream, where the Russia-Ukraine war, strikes against energy infrastructure, and continued disruptions around the Strait of Hormuz are fueling the refined-products "perfect storm" we have repeatedly warned about.
